Have You Swam in Ashland? - Swimming near the Nyanza site increases the risk for Cancer.

The community of Ashland, Massachusetts have been concerned about cancer if they have swam or been exposed to the waters near the Nyanza dye plant since the 1960's.

So far there have been 40 confirmed cases of cancer in Ashland. Some of the most common cancers include:

• 7 confirmed cases of skin basel cell cancer
• 4 cases of cervical cancer
• 4 cases of breast cancer.
